An epidemiological study of Hirschsprung's disease
International Journal of Epidemiology
|December 1, 1984
Summary
Hirschsprung's disease incidence is 18.6 per 100,000 livebirths, with higher rates in males and non-whites. Genetic factors, like Down's Syndrome, may play a role in Hirschsprung's disease etiology.

Background:
- Hirschsprung's disease (HSCR) is a congenital anomaly affecting the large intestine.
- Understanding HSCR incidence and risk factors is crucial for public health and clinical management.
Purpose of the Study:
- To determine the incidence of Hirschsprung's disease in Baltimore.
- To investigate potential genetic and environmental risk factors for HSCR.
Main Methods:
- Retrospective cohort study identifying HSCR cases diagnosed between 1969-1977.
- Data collection through hospital records and death certificates.
- Incidence rates calculated per 100,000 livebirths, stratified by sex and race.
Main Results:
- Overall incidence was 18.6 per 100,000 livebirths.
- Male to female ratio was 4.32:1; non-white to white ratio was 1.67:1.
- Non-white males exhibited the highest incidence (37.6 per 100,000 livebirths); 9% of cases had Down's Syndrome.
Conclusions:
- Findings suggest a potential genetic component in HSCR etiology.
- No significant environmental trends or socioeconomic links were identified.
- Further research into micro-environmental factors is recommended for Hirschsprung's disease.
